A quartet of adventurous flight attendants jet-set across Europe, diving into a whirlwind of romantic escapades in cities like Zurich, Copenhagen, and Rome. As they navigate love and lust, their airborne journeys become a celebration of freedom and fun.
The Swingin' Stewardesses is a 1971 Germany/Switzerland comedy fantasy film directed by Erwin C. Dietrich about a group of flight attendants indulging in a series of sensual adventures across Europe.

A prime example of '70s German-Swiss sexploitation, mixing playful comedy with unabashed eroticism.
Erwin C. Dietrich both directs and writes, ensuring his distinctive blend of fantasy and sensual provocation fills every cabin.
From airplane cabins to swingers' swings, the film dishes out a parade of nudity and playful erotic set pieces.
